Description
Method of Colour Relief Stamping
Field of the Invention
The invention concerns the field of technology designed to modify surfaces of materials and semi-finished products using relief stamping.
Background of the Invention
The method of relief stamping execution has been known for a long time. During relief stamping the surface of pliable material is modified by creating a relief on the surface as a result of the relief stamping process. Relief stamping is executed by stamping dies. The bottoms of stamping dies are equipped with matrices that are pressed into the respective surface of pliable material either by the action of an increasing pressure applied onto the stamping die, or by hitting the stamping die. Relief stamping can be performed at normal temperature or at higher temperatures of either the material or the matrix, for example when stamping leather material.
Among other methods is dry relief stamping process, or where applicable relief printing, where the relief is created on the stamped surface that retains the appearance of the original material into which relief stamping was performed. Another known alternative technology is colour relief stamping process where a layer of colour is applied onto the matrix and the layer of colour is applied to the relief in the material by the action of pressure during the relief stamping process.
Based on the close state of the art presented by document CZ 283220, engraving in leather with the subsequent treatment of the leather surface with a relief using paint coat is known. Among other known procedures for the application of colours or surface-treatment preparations onto surface are printing, spraying, immersion, etc.
Disadvantages of dry stamping include the fact that the resulting relief keeps its original colour appearance, or an appearance modified due to exposure to pressure exerted by the matrix, either under cold conditions or at higher temperatures. If a colour relief should be created, additional labour is required, which must be precise in particular in the case of minor reliefs. Deployment of machines for automatic colour modifications of relief graphics is difficult as pliable materials, into which relief stamping is executed, do not have constant and fixed dimensions. Moreover, there are requirements concerning the quality and properties of the used colours that should not cause the relief become stuck over by the colour to prevent the colour peeling off from the stamped relief, which means that completing colours into reliefs created by relief printing is time-consuming and expensive.
As far as colour relief stamping process is concerned, automation is feasible as this technology combines the creation of a relief and its colour modification in one process step, which means that although pliable material has not constant and fixed dimensions, colour is applied to the exact place in the relief. Disadvantages of the colour relief stamping process rest in the fact that the colour for the hot relief stamping process must have special properties, which increases its price and consequently production costs of the colour relief stamping process. Another disadvantage is that the application of colour onto the matrix is complicated as the colour is prone to mixing and creeping. In the case of stamping minor reliefs with numerous details blurring of colours may appear with the colour potentially overflowing into the adjacent places of the relief due to the non-constant pliability of the material, etc.
The task of the invention is to create a method of colour relief stamping which would be suitable for the automated production of colour reliefs of various sizes and with a different degree of detail, with exact application of colours that would utilize the well-known procedures for relief stamping and application of colours and combine them in a manner allowing the given procedures to be consecutive and mutually compatible.
Summary of the Invention
The set goal has been achieved by developing a method of colour relief stamping according to the present invention.
The method of colour relief stamping is intended for the creation of a coloured relief stamped on the surface of material or a semi-finished product.
The essence of the invention rests in the following working steps, during which the material or semi-finished product is at first fixed into a fixture for its positioning in the system of coordinates determined by the fixture. The fixing maintained over the entire time of the method execution is the comer-stone of the invention as the relief stamping is implemented into pliable materials that cannot be repeatedly fixed in an identical manner. In addition, the material is positioned in the system of coordinates that allows printing to be accurately aligned with the stamped relief created during the relief stamping operation. The next step is the determination of working coordinates in the system of coordinates given by the relief stamping specification. The working coordinates are used for the alignment of work operations in an exact place when implementing the colour relief stamping operation based on the graphic model for the relief stamping operation. The next steps of the working procedure include the alignment of the matrix performing the relief stamping operation with the working coordinates and the execution of the relief stamping operation. After the relief stamping operation is executed, the print head of the machine performing printing is aligned with the working coordinates and printing into the relief stamped into the material or semi finished product is performed. The last step of the working procedure comprises the removal of the material or semi-finished product from the fixture.
Considering the fact that the machines for the execution of the relief stamping and printing operations are usually independent, a preferred embodiment of the invention of colour relief stamping includes a step comprising the transfer of the fixture from the machine performing the relief stamping operation to the machine performing printing operation that is inserted between the working step comprising the execution of the relief stamping operation and
the working step comprising the alignment of the print head of the machine performing the printing operation.
In another preferred embodiment of the invention of colour relief printing the working step of serial production comprising the determination of working coordinates in the system of coordinates as per the relief stamping specification is omitted for the second and any following repetition of the method of colour relief stamping.
When executing the invention of colour relief stamping, it is preferred if the working step is implemented using the UV LED printing technology. This technology is suitable for colouring stamped reliefs as the application of colour is accurate and its curing immediate.
Among the benefits of the invention is the provision of the colour relief stamping method where the relief is coloured by the machine performing printing, which results in a wide range of design alternatives that can be offered to customers. Colour is applied with high precision into stamped reliefs that can have details to be coloured in the order of several hundredth of millimetre and the UV LED printing technology is capable of printing even a photograph into a dry-stamped relief. Such accuracy with pliable materials has not been attained yet.

Fig. 1 shows the fixing of the semi-finished product 2 in the fixture. The fixture consists of the body 1 with a rectangular plan view and of the stops 3. The stops 3 can be fastened on the body 1 of the fixture in an adjustable manner so that they can adapt to materials or semi finished products of various dimensions. The fixture is made of, for example, metal (steel, aluminium) or hard plastic material.
An example of the semi-finished product 2 can be a diary with leather covers that is to be equipped with a stamped relief according to the client's wish. The graphic model of the stamped relief includes the“Praha” inscription and the coat of arms of the Capital City of Prague. The inscription should be made in black colour and the colours of the coat of arms should correspond to the original. The stamped relief should be situated in the right bottom corner of the outer side of the diary cover.
After the execution of colour relief stamping operation on the diary cover, the diary is first fixed on the body 1 of the fixture using the stops 2. By fixing, the diary is positioned in the system of coordinates. The origin of coordinates can be positioned for example in the centre of the body 1 of the fixture or in one of its corners. The fixing must be the only one for the whole sequence of working steps as the leather covers are pliable and during the second round of fixing, the diary may be squeezed and displaced by a millimetre, which means that the printing operation would not be made exactly into the stamped relief.
Subsequently, the working coordinates defines the place in the system of coordinates where the relief is to be stamped as per the relief stamping specification. The matrix of the machine performing the relief stamping operation is aligned with the working coordinates, the fixture is put into the machine executing the relief stamping operation and the relief itself is stamped. The machine for performing the relief stamping operation can be manufactured by Printek, e.g. the SH 12 model.
Then the fixture is transferred into the machine performing the printing operation, whose print head is aligned with the working coordinates, and printing into the stamped relief is executed. The machine for the performance of the printing operation can be for example the UV LED printer, model UJF-6042 manufactured by Mimaki. UV LED printing is printing technology based on the injection of colour droplets with the volume of picoliters at a high speed onto the printing area. The colour is UV-sensitive, i.e. it is cured by UV radiation.
During serial production the machines are left aligned and are only fed with new semi finished products fixed in the fixtures.
Industrial Applicability
The invention can be applied in the area of the manufacture of advertising articles and also in the area of the manufacture of handbags, waist belts and shoes.

Claims
1. The method of colour relief printing for the creation of a coloured relief stamped on the surface of material or a semi-finished product (2), characterized in that it comprises the following working steps: a) fixing the material or semi-finished product (2) into the fixture for its positioning in the system of coordinates defined by the fixture,
b) determination of working co-ordinates in the system of coordinates given by the relief stamping specification,
c) aligning the matrix of the machine performing the relief stamping operation with the working coordinates,
d) execution of the relief stamping operation,
e) aligning the print head of the machine performing the printing operation with the working coordinates,
f) printing into the stamped relief in the material or on the semi-finished product (2), g) removal of the material or semi-finished product (2) from the fixture.
2. The method according to claim 1, characterized in that a step comprising the transfer of the fixture from the machine performing the relief stamping operation to the machine performing the printing operation is inserted between the working steps d) and e).
3. The method according to claims 1 or 2, characterized in that during serial production the working step b) is omitted for the second and the following repetitions of the method of colour relief stamping, and the machines will retain their alignment according to the working steps c) and e).
4. The method according to any of claims 1 through 3, characterized in that the working step f) is implemented using the UV LED printing technology.
